| dc.description | New data for the total cross section $σ(e^+e^-\to{hadrons})$ in the charm and bottom threshold region are combined with an improved theoretical analysis, which includes recent four-loop calculations, to determine the short distance $\bar{\rm MS}$ charm and bottom quark masses. A detailed discussion of the theoretical and experimental uncertainties is presented. The final result for the $\bar{\rm MS}$-masses, $m_c(3 {GeV})=0.986(13)$ GeV and $m_b(10 {GeV})=3.609(25)$ GeV, can be translated into $m_c(m_c)=1.286(13)$ GeV and $m_b(m_b)=4.164(25)$ GeV. This analysis is consistent with but significantly more precise than a similar previous study. | |
